Description

Shield. Highly polished dark wooden shield, rectangular with sharply pointed ends. On each end seven strips of rattan peel, lashed on with darker vine forming zig zag pattern, along with a final, thinner band closest to the pointed ends. In the middle of the back a vertical hardwood handle, on either side of which are, again, seven strips of rattan peel, lashed on with darker vine forming zig zag pattern. Reverse has faint geometric patterns in black along the side edges. Pointed ends are painted half black on the reverse only.

Length 140 cm
Width 48 cm
